Seating

A all-terrain buggy is a high-performance, highly durable solution for parents who want to combine off-road adventuring with everyday walking. They typically come with a high-quality suspension system, big wheels and tyres that are puncture-proof. The front wheel can also be locked to allow for running. They usually have a reclining seat and a handlebar with an adjustable height to accommodate children of various ages and sizes.

They are generally more expensive than other pushchairs but they provide a smooth ride over rough terrains and a remarkable amount of flexibility. For example, the Bugaboo Fox 5 boasts great off-road performance with a smooth suspension, a spacious chassis and huge rear wheels but has an older-style pushchair that includes reversible seats and the option of a full carrycot.

The Orbit Baby Cruiser is another top-rated model with similar versatility and features. It can be used in a single or a double configuration and comes with an adapter for infant car seats to allow for fun from the moment of birth. It comes with a newborn's cocoon that is cushioned and ventilated for your baby's comfort. Make sure you choose an infant car seat that is rated according to the child's height, weight, and age.

Most all terrain buggies have a large under-seat storage area that can be used to stash snacks and toys for your child while out on a walk, and some even have compartments that zip to prevent essentials from slipping out when the buggy is on bumpy ground. They also tend to have an easy, compact fold that is easy to store and transportation.

Some all-terrain buggies include an enclosed foot area, but this is not required and only comes on the top models, such as the Mountain Buggy Terrain 3 and iCandy Nipper V4. A majority of them feature an enclosed footrest that shields your baby's feet from rocks and tussocks, so they don't get caught in the wheels. Some come with an umbrella that can be helpful when the weather changes. Some all-terrain buggies come with LED lights that are simple to use and rechargeable and can significantly improve your visibility if you're in the dark or under poor lighting conditions.

Suspension

All terrain buggies put more importance on suspension than joggers or strollers that are basic, since they are made to handle a lot more bouncy terrain. They should have big puncture-proof tires, as well as a suspension capable of smoothing out bumps so that the impact doesn't rattle your baby's head or make it difficult to push. A better suspension will also help to make it easier for you to drive on rough ground as the shocks aren't transmitted straight into your wrists and hands.

Wheels

Contrary to standard buggies, which generally have narrow, small tires on the front and larger ones in the rear, all-terrain buggies have large wheels, both rear and front. This gives them the best all-terrain pushchair ability to deal with off-road conditions and makes it easier to push them.

All-terrain tire treads are more abrasive than regular tires, and they have sipes that allow them to cut through snow. They perform better in winter, but are noisier when driving on roads and highway roads. They tend to be a bit sloppy more than regular tires. It's important to inspect them regularly and ensure they're in good shape and properly filled.

Mountain Buggy's Terrain Active is a buggy designed for all terrain lightweight stroller-terrain running. It comes with a lockable swivel wheel on the front and 16" all-terrain tires for smooth rides over bumpy surfaces such as cobbles, grass and dirt tracks. It is also easy to move and has lots of storage.

A good suspension system for all terrain lightweight stroller-terrain buggie is crucial since it will absorb the shock and provide a comfortable ride for your child. Certain all-terrain buggies come with adjustable or heavy-duty suspension which is a big advantage when you intend to use it for walking on rough ground or for traversing steep terrain.

Another thing to think about is the harness. You should look for a five-point harness that secures both the upper and lower body of your child. This kind of harness includes shoulder straps and hip straps that come together over the diaper area of your child. This ensures a perfect fit and reduces the risk of a mishap.

There are also all-terrain buggies that feature an adjustable seat. This is a great feature for children who need to nap on the go or you wish to take a break while walking. Some models feature an adjustable reclining feature that allows you to alter the seat's angle while holding the handlebars. This is especially useful if you're on an uneven surface, or if your baby can't move his head because they're asleep.
